Job Description - Service Support

Job Title: Day Care Support Worker
Location: Various community-based day care settings
Pay Rate: £20 per hour
Hours: 34 hours per week
Contract Type: Temporary / Ongoing

About the Role:
We are seeking compassionate and dedicated Day Care Support Workers to join our community-based services supporting adults with learning disabilities, physical disabilities, and complex health needs. You'll play a vital role in enhancing the lives and independence of the people we support through personalised care and activity delivery.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ide direct care including personal care, nutrition, hydration, and medication support.

  • Develop and deliver individualised activities to promote life and social skills.

  • Monitor and support the physical and emotional well-being of service users.

  • Maintain accurate care records and contribute to support plan reviews.

  • Support financial procedures and promote independence in managing personal finances.

  • Build positive relationships with families, carers, colleagues, and other stakeholders.

  • Ensure compliance with safeguarding, data protection, and health & safety policies.

  • Maintain a high standard of cleanliness and safety in all service locations.

  • Mentor new staff, students, and volunteers.

  • Participate in fundraising and community events.

Requirements:

  • Experience supporting adults in a care or community setting (paid, voluntary or personal experience).

  • Knowledge of person-centred care and support approaches.

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.

  • Understanding of health and safety procedures.

Desirable:

  • Health & Social Care Level 2 qualification (or willingness to work towards).

  • Experience supporting individuals with behaviours of concern or complex health needs.

Additional Information:

  • 34 hours per week across flexible shifts.

  • Flexibility to work across multiple sites.

  • Must hold or be willing to undergo an Enhanced DBS check.

  • Must complete all mandatory training.

  • Participation in supervision, appraisals, and team meetings is essential.
